LIKE most parents, I took my in-laws to see our children in their end of term play, a musical called Cinderella Rockerfella at St Mark’s School, Natland.
We were all completely blown away. Out of nowhere came unbridled talent - singing, comedy and truly hilarious character acting from the two ugly sisters. It was worthy of any West End play I had seen.
I felt so proud, not only as a parent, but for all the children, the staff and the school.
Above academic achievement it has given the children confidence and unbridled happiness and I feel quite privileged that my children have had this experience.
Adrian Thiedeman
Kendal
